Submitted by Ursula Voges Published on November 19, 2015 Save Rate Print Share Trending Videos Close this video player 3 3 Prep Time: 10 mins Cook Time: 10 mins Total Time: 20 mins Servings: 6 Yield: 6 servings Jump to Nutrition Facts Ingredients 2 cups oil, or as needed 1 cup pancake mix (such as Bisquick®) ¼ cup milk 1 egg, beaten 1 (14 ounce) can whole kernel corn, drained ground black pepper to taste ¼ cup raspberry preserves 1 cup mayonnaise Directions Heat 2 inches of oil in a deep-fryer or large saucepan to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Beat pancake mix, milk, and egg together in a bowl; stir in corn and pepper until batter is smooth. Working in batches, drop batter by the rounded teaspoonful into hot oil and cook fritters until golden brown, 3 to 5 minutes. Transfer cooked fritters to a paper towel-lined plate to drain. Melt raspberry preserves in a saucepan over low heat; remove from heat and stir mayonnaise into preserves until smooth. Serve fritters with raspberry mayonnaise.
